Quoting: PhlebiacI was going to say: "just use the little penguin icon to filter" to "Show only games that run on Linux" as the tooltip says. But... it looks like they broke that? Perhaps related to what you are complaining about.It's not broken, if you know what it actually does. It does not filter native games, it filters games playable on Linux. And if you have Proton for all titles enabled, then it shows you all games. The tooltip also gives it away, which says "Show only games that run on Linux".
One could argue that the filter should only show native games, but that is a different topic. The functionality has not changed.

Quoting: GuestTo their credit, they actually removed DRM, unlike most. Positively neutral praise!Denuvo gets removed from all games eventually, as it is a subscription model. At some point they won't make enough money on the Stores anymore, to satisfy the high subscription prices of Denuvo. Which is the only real positive part about Denuvo.
